The Viking sagas—epic journeys that led Norsemen to raid, trade and settle over the known and unknown territories of the northern hemisphere.
Fire & Axe: A Viking Saga is a lovely blend of rich theme and smooth mechanics; just my favourite style of game really. Unlike Hollywood Vikings there’s plenty of trading and settling as well as attacking and pillaging. The Saga cards give the game a nice epic feel and the production is top notch.
